FOCO Selling Tokyo Series Bobbleheads With Shohei Ohtani & Yoshinobu Yamamoto Included In Boxed Set

FOCO released a new boxed set of Tokyo Series bobbleheads that features Los Angeles Dodgers teammates Shohei Ohtani and Yoshinobu Yamamoto combined with the Chicago Cubs’ Seiya Suzuki and Shota Imanaga.

All four players are dressed in their respective team’s home uniform, and Ohtani and Suzuki fittingly are each holding a bat. Likewise, Yamamoto and Imanaga are outfitted with gloves.

Every player is set atop a thematic base that includes the official MLB World Tour Tokyo Series logo and their name. On the backdrop of the Dodgers bobbleheads is their team logo, and that of the Cubs for Suzuki and Imanaga.

Each boxed set of the Cubs and Dodgers bobbleheads is individually numbered and the collection will not be restocked once quantities sell out.

Ohtani, Yamamoto, Suzuki and Imanaga are among five Japanese natives who are expected to play in their home country. Roki Sasaki rounds out the group as he is expected to start in the second game of the Tokyo Series.

The matchup represents MLB’s sixth Opening Series in Japan and first since 2019. It additionally marks the 25th anniversary of the first-ever regular season games played in Japan between the Cubs and New York Mets.

Also for MLB, it’s the second consecutive year an international series will start the regular season. Last year, the Dodgers traveled to South Korea to face the San Diego Padres in the Seoul Series.

The Tokyo Series is the fourth time the Dodgers are traveling aboard. Their first international series came during the 2014 season when they played the Arizona Diamondbacks in Australia.

The Dodgers later faced the Padres in Mexico during the 2018 season. L.A. also played two Spring Training games against San Diego in China before the 2008 season.
